Recent reports indicate that Russia’s efforts to restrict internet access have created tensions among senior officials and fueled public discontent, rather than achieving the intended consolidation of control. According to Forbes, the crackdown has led to a rift within Putin’s inner circle, as differing views on the effectiveness and necessity of such measures emerge. Concurrently, the Russian military’s ongoing bombardment of Kyiv is interpreted by some observers as a potential distraction from these internal fractures. The combination of digital censorship and renewed offensive operations may signal an attempt to manage domestic narratives amid growing scrutiny. While the full extent of the discord remains unclear, the reported rift suggests that key figures may be questioning the wisdom of aggressive internet restrictions, particularly as they risk alienating a population increasingly dependent on online information. Public discontent, though difficult to measure precisely, has reportedly been amplified by the loss of access to independent news sources and social media platforms, which many Russians relied upon for daily communication and alternative viewpoints. The situation points to a possible miscalculation: instead of silencing dissent, the crackdown might be fueling it by disrupting normal digital life and limiting economic activity that depends on internet connectivity. The key takeaways from these developments center on the potential for internal instability and its ripple effects on Russia’s economic and geopolitical posture. If the reported rift within Putin’s inner circle deepens, it could lead to policy shifts or even leadership challenges, injecting uncertainty into already volatile markets. The continued military focus on Kyiv, viewed as a distraction, may also signal that resource allocation is being diverted from other priorities, including economic stabilization and domestic infrastructure. For businesses operating in or exposed to Russia, the internet restrictions raise operational risks—technology firms, e-commerce platforms, and communication services could face further regulatory hurdles or de facto market exit. Moreover, public discontent could translate into reduced consumer confidence and spending, impacting retail and service sectors. The broader implication is that Russia’s authoritarian control mechanisms, including internet censorship, may be losing their effectiveness, potentially accelerating calls for reform or triggering abrupt political realignments. These factors combine to create a cautious outlook for any investment linked to Russian markets or Russian-facing assets. From an investment perspective, the unfolding situation suggests a need for heightened caution regarding exposure to Russian equities, fixed income, and currency. The reported internal discord and public dissatisfaction could, over time, contribute to policy unpredictability, which markets typically penalize with higher risk premiums. While direct investment in Russia is already limited due to sanctions, indirect exposures—such as through commodities, neighboring countries, or global tech firms reliant on Russian users—may also face headwinds. The potential for a broader shift in Russia’s domestic strategy could influence energy markets if political instability disrupts supply chains or production decisions. However, it is important to note that these are early signals; the exact trajectory remains uncertain. Investors should monitor further reports on elite cohesion, internet access trends, and any signs of policy reversals. As always, such geopolitical developments warrant careful risk assessment rather than immediate action. The situation underscores the importance of diversification and hedging against tail risks in portfolios with emerging market or frontier market allocations.
